首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

用MultiIndex实现时间序列图的绘制

MultiIndex是Pandas库中的一个数据结构,用于在数据分析和处理中处理具有多个层次索引的数据。它可以在时间序列图的绘制中起到重要作用。

时间序列图是一种以时间为横轴,某个指标或变量为纵轴的图表,用于展示随时间变化的数据趋势。使用MultiIndex可以将时间序列数据按照不同的层次进行分组和索引,从而更好地组织和呈现数据。

在绘制时间序列图时,可以使用MultiIndex来实现以下功能:

  1. 数据分组:通过MultiIndex可以将时间序列数据按照不同的层次进行分组,例如按年份、季度、月份等进行分组,从而更好地组织数据。
  2. 数据筛选:通过MultiIndex可以根据指定的时间范围或其他条件对数据进行筛选,只选择需要的数据进行绘制,提高图表的准确性和可读性。
  3. 数据聚合:通过MultiIndex可以对时间序列数据进行聚合操作,例如计算某个时间段内的平均值、总和、最大值、最小值等统计指标,从而更好地理解数据的整体趋势。
  4. 数据可视化:通过MultiIndex可以将时间序列数据绘制成折线图、柱状图、面积图等形式,直观展示数据的变化趋势和关联关系。

对于绘制时间序列图,腾讯云提供了一系列相关产品和服务,包括:

  1. 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,支持存储和管理时间序列数据,并提供强大的查询和分析功能。
  2. 腾讯云数据分析(Tencent Analytics):提供数据分析和挖掘的平台,支持对时间序列数据进行分组、筛选、聚合和可视化操作,帮助用户更好地理解和利用数据。
  3. 腾讯云云服务器(CVM):提供可靠的云服务器实例,用于存储和处理时间序列数据,并支持快速部署和扩展。
  4. 腾讯云云原生应用引擎(Tencent Cloud Native Application Engine):提供基于容器的应用托管服务,支持部署和运行时间序列数据处理和分析的应用程序。

更多关于腾讯云相关产品和服务的详细介绍,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Google Earth Engine谷歌地球引擎直方图与时间序列图绘制

本文主要对GEE中依据栅格图像绘制直方图与时间序列图并调整图像可视化参数操作加以介绍。...另外,这里还加入了一个is3D参数,是配置绘图结果是否为3D效果参数;但这个参数对于饼图等比较有效,对于本文直方图而言并没有立体效果。   接下来,我们绘制时间序列图。   ...接下来,就可以利用ui.Chart.image.series()函数进行时间序列图绘制。...执行代码,稍等片刻即可看到时间序列图绘制完毕。   ...var series=ui.Chart.image.series(landsat_band,area,ee.Reducer.max(),200); print(series);   可以看到,像元最大值得到时间序列图与前述平均值得到时间序列图比起来

1.4K10

算法创作|Python实现爱心绘制

Python来表达自己心意才是我们浪漫 问题描述 本题要求编写程序,Python来实现“爱心”图案绘制,可以多种方式来绘制。要求:输入代码,输出为心形图案。...还可以另一种方式绘制以及实现颜色填充。 具体代码: ? 运行结果: ? 结语 本题体现Python日常实用,主要实现对工具库灵活运用。...本文章中题目是三人首次合作完成题目,难度不大,能在三人配合下完成。也学会在解决问题时不同思路,例如不能绘制爱心就拆成几部分分别绘制是这次问题关键。...但是在代码上还不够简洁,在今后需改善,我们也会将更多学习成果得以运用。 实习编辑:王晓姣 稿件来源:深度学习与文旅应用实验室(DLETA)

1K30
  • 实现基于股票收盘价时间序列统计(Python实现

    1 rolling方法计算移动平均值 当时间序列样本数波动较大时,从中不大容易分析出未来发展趋势时候,可以使用移动平均法来消除随机波动影响。...和相关性一样,自相关性同样是-1到1一个数来表示,其中0同样表示不相关,1同样表示完全相关,-1则表示完全反向相关。自相关性在统计学上有什么意义呢?...平稳序列是指,该时间序列里数据变动规律会基本维持不变,这样才可以从过去数据里分析出规律来推算出未来值。...“偏自相关系数”计算过程相当复杂,根据算法,已经剔除其中自相关系数包含“间接影响”,在实际应用中,也可以通过调用statsmodels库里相关方法来实现,在如下PacfDemo.py范例中,就将演示计算并绘制偏自相关系数做法...4 热力图分析不同时间序列相关性 之前是通过自相关系数和偏自相关系数来衡量单一时间序列里前后数据间影响,在应用中,也会量化分析不同时间序列相关性。

    1.5K10

    怎么Python绘制这样图?

    看到很多用R语言绘制案例,以及有Excel大佬VBA也绘制了一个,简直不要太强。 那么,Python可以绘制吗?找了一圈发现有一个付费第三方包可以实现,因为需要付费,这里就不介绍了。...最终,可算让我找到了Python绘制免费方案,今天我们就一起来看看吧! 1. 什么是弦图 下面这张图就是弦图,主要用于展示多个对象之间关系,连接在圆上任意两点之间线段叫做弦。...->对象方向 一般来说,弦图可以用于以下几种场景: 人口迁徙(不同城市之间迁入迁出) 电竞战队或球队之间选手交易 具有重叠成分不同成品与各成分关系 类似以上几类场景情况等等 今天,我们绘制弦图要用到可视化库是...弦图绘制 HoloViews是一个开源Python库,可以非常少代码行中完成数据分析和可视化,除了默认matplotlib后端外,还添加了一个Bokeh后端。...hv.save(busiest_airports,r'output.html') 保存本地 其实,弦图绘制还有很多参数,大家可以自己help试试(比如背景颜色、字体大小、弦颜色cmap等等) 以上就是本次全部内容

    1.2K30

    Python绘制动态爱心形状:实现浪漫动画效果

    引言 在编程世界中,艺术与代码结合常常能创造出令人惊叹作品。无论你是想为特别的日子制作一个浪漫动画,还是单纯地想通过代码展示你创造力,绘制一个动态爱心形状都是一个绝佳选择。...本文将指导你使用Python和Matplotlib库一步步实现这个动效。 准备工作(前置条件) 在开始之前,请确保你系统已经安装了以下软件和库: Python:本文使用Python 3.x版本。...Matplotlib:用于绘制和动画效果库。可以通过以下命令安装: pip install matplotlib NumPy:用于处理数组和数学函数库。...可以通过以下命令安装: pip install numpy 代码实现与解析 导入必要库 首先,我们需要导入用于绘图和数学计算必要库: import matplotlib.pyplot as plt...我们将使用极坐标方程来绘制爱心形状: def heart_shape(t): x = 16 * np.sin(t) ** 3 y = 13 * np.cos(t) - 5 * np.cos

    24710

    基于UML需求分析和系统设计

    因此,必须要使用序列图来说明这个交互过程。 在绘制序列图时,可以采用两阶段序列图绘制法: ① 把信息系统当黑箱,利用用例叙述找出系统所应负责服务。...这个步骤可以先绘制一个序列图,然后把例叙述放在该序列图右方(这样便于对比),然后参照用例图,把相对应例转换为一个叫做“系统”对象。...序列图主要任务包括: 表达设计人员心中关于将来程序在运行时对象协作模型 验证软件领域模型正确性 为程序员提供编码蓝图 绘制序列图两点重要建议: 在绘制序列图时,要首先打破一个迷思:序列图并不需要...为了达到这一点,最好把正常流与替代流分开来绘制不同序列图,每个序列图有自己重点,不要把所有的逻辑都表达在同一个序列图中。...由于序列图是以时间做横轴,因此对未来程序设计而言,序列图具有“蓝图”效果,但如果需要同时表达对象结构与彼此间协作关系,则只有通信图才能较为完整地进行呈现。

    1K30

    canvas画布实现矩形绘制

    简单实现两种矩形绘制: 第一种矩形背景填充简单说就是背景填充实心矩形 代码实现: 绘制一个实心矩形cv.fillRect(x,y,width,height)绘制之前声明绘制实心矩形颜色使用fillStyle...height)  cv.fillRect(100,100,200,200); } 第二种矩形有线条构成,矩形内部没有填充可以设置矩形线条颜色...,线条宽度也叫空心矩形 代码实现: 绘制一个空心矩形cv.strokeRect(x,y,width,height)绘制之前声明绘制实心矩形颜色使用strokeStyle,线条宽度使用lineWidth...strokeRect,样式等属性使用在构造矩形之前进行使用,填充相关使用fill,空心相关使用stroke ---- get一下:         在矩形内进行清除已经绘制矩形某个区域可以使用清除实现...clearRect(left,top,width,height); 矩形内部清除代码实现: <script

    2.5K30

    Visio绘制时间轴、日程进度图方法

    本文介绍基于Visio软件绘制时间轴、日程安排图、时间进度图等方法。   ...在很多学习、工作场合中,我们往往需要绘制如下所示一些带有具体时间进度日程安排、工作流程、项目进展等可视化图表。   而基于Visio软件,我们就可以非常轻松地绘制出这样图案。...本文就详细介绍一下Visio软件绘制这类可视化图表方法。此外,如果大家需要绘制流程图、技术路线图等等,则可以查看Visio绘制论文技术路线图。   ...此外,时间间隔也可以设置不同类型。如下图所示,我们将原本嵌入在时间轴内部时间间隔变成了方括号绘制时间轴外部时间间隔。   接下来,我们可以在时间轴中添加“里程碑”。...并将其添加到合适地方,调整好时间范围、样式即可。   综上,我们就可以Visio软件绘制出好看时间轴图了。

    2.2K30

    介绍三种绘制时间线图方法

    前面分享过一篇自动化制作《历史上今天》时间线图片文章,小伙伴们普遍反映还不错,尤其是制作时间线方法,还是非常巧妙。...作为 Python 家族最为重要可视化工具,其基本 API 以及绘制流程还是需要掌握。...尤其是该库灵活程度以及作为众多工具基础,重要性不言而喻 下面我们来看下该如何绘制一个时间线图表 导入库以及设置 XY 轴数据 import matplotlib.pyplot as plt plt.rcParams...= False y1 = [5, 10, 15, 20, 25, 30, 35, 40, 45, 50] x1 = [4, 4, 4, 4, 4, 4, 4, 4, 4, 4] 因为是通过折线图来实现时间线效果...Plotly 绘制 Plotly 作为 Python 家族另一个非常强大可视化工具,同样可以完成时间线图绘制 在绘图之前,我们先处理数据 这里使用数据是2020年全年微博热搜数据 import

    1.6K21

    python ImageDraw类实现几何图形绘制与文字绘制

    python PIL图像处理模块中ImageDraw类支持各种几何图形绘制和文本绘制,如直线、椭圆、弧、弦、多边形以及文字等。...draw; draw.line():直线绘制,第一个参数指定是直线端点坐标,形式为(x0, y0, x1, y1),第二个参数指定直线颜色; draw.rectangle():矩形绘制,第一个参数指定矩形对角线顶点...):文字绘制,第一个参数指定绘制起始点(文本左上角所在位置),第二个参数指定文本内容,第三个参数指定文本颜色,第四个参数指定字体(通过ImageFont类来定义)。...PS:opencv+python 实现基本图形绘制及文本添加 import cv2 import numpy as np import os class Drawing(object): """ 使用...self.src_img, self.text, self.position, self.font, self.size, self.color, self.thickness) 以上就是python ImageDraw类实现几何图形绘制与文字绘制详细内容

    2.7K30

    创美时间序列【Python 可视化之道】

    然后,我们使用Seabornlineplot函数绘制了股票价格时间序列图表。示例:绘制气温时间序列图如何使用Python可视化库创建气温时间序列图表。...()以上是一些常见时间序列分析技术和在Python中实现它们方法。...然后,我们提供了两个示例来演示如何创建时间序列图表:股票价格时间序列图表:我们使用了Pandas来读取股票价格数据,并使用Seabornlineplot函数绘制了股票价格时间序列图表,以展示股票价格随时间变化趋势...气温时间序列图表:我们同样使用Pandas来读取气温数据,并使用Seabornlineplot函数绘制了气温时间序列图表,以展示气温随时间变化趋势。...接着,我们讨论了一些常见时间序列数据分析技术,包括季节性分解、移动平均线和自相关图,并提供了在Python中实现这些技术示例代码。

    13510

    团队内训-“软件需求设计建模方法学全程实例剖析”训练方案(202208更新)

    业务例图和业务序列图 --组织外观和内观 --业务执行者、业务工人和业务实体 --识别业务执行者 --识别业务例 --现状业务序列图 --常见业务流程改进模式 --改进业务序列图 --项目实作:绘制业务例图...系统例图和例规约 --系统执行者要点剖析 --系统例要点剖析 --从业务序列图映射到系统例图 --项目实作:绘制系统例图 --书写例规约:涉众利益 --书写例规约:路径步骤 --书写例规约...分析序列图 --序列图精要 --例、类图、序列图互动 --三种分析类协作 --单一责任原则 --老板原则 --可视原则 --项目实作:绘制分析序列图 7....分析状态机图 --状态机图、类图、序列图映射 --状态、事件、动作和转换 --层次状态、历史状态 --转换执行序列 --状态机图和代码映射 --项目实作:绘制分析状态机图 8....映射到设计 --存储层映射 --数据源层映射 --业务层映射 --界面层映射 --常见实现架构 --领域驱动设计潮词本质 9.

    42520

    python绘制玫瑰实现代码

    今天为大家介绍一个Python绘制一朵漂亮玫瑰花,pythonturtle库这个绘画库是非常简单,但是还是需要你测试路径方向,慢慢调试,下面的代码具有一定参考价值 利用python绘制一朵玫瑰...说明一下这里我建了两个.py文件,一个是绘制玫瑰主文件(draw_rose.py),另一个是存放绘制玫瑰数据文件(rose_data.py)在绘制主文件中会调用到。...所以大家需要建两个.py文件放置到相同目录下(建议不要有中文路径),然后调用draw_rose.py文件就可以绘制出一朵漂亮玫瑰花了。...150, 87), (-149, 87), (-148, 86), (-148, 85), (-147, 84), (-147, 83), (-147, 82), (-147, 81)]} 然后就可以成功绘制出一朵漂亮玫瑰花了...玫瑰绘制结果图 到此这篇关于python绘制玫瑰实现代码文章就介绍到这了,更多相关python绘制玫瑰内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n

    1.9K10
    领券